Woody Allen movies fall into three categories for me: The ones I love. The ones I like a lot. And the ones I simply cannot stand. I will say that very few fall into the "cannot stand" category, seeing as I am a Woody Allen fan.
And "Stardust Memories" falls into the "I like it a lot" category, for me. Will I remember it fondly as one of my favorite Allen films? No. But do I like it enough to watch it again? Yes.
I was entertained and got my fill of laughs from the ever so witty Woody. I think my main problem with this movie was that it didn't really have a plot. It was sort of all over the place, as if I just watching a film about the random ramblings of Mr.
Allen. It never really went anywhere, but it still had enough of Woody's clever humor that I enjoyed it.
